Michael Kent
Des Moines, IA
College student


Expecting a baby


He has passed out when overloaded. Faints when nervous, the last time it was at a movie.

PAF and 50/50 avail.

$16,000
Cathay Pacific Airways is headquartered where?
A. Hong Kong B. Tokyo
C. Bangkok D. Seoul


.
.
.


PAF, Jared, future brother-in-law, says to Michael as time is running out "Do you have a gut feeling?" Michael says back "you were it!"


50/50 left A & B


Michael repeats that he is expecting a baby and $8000 is a lot to him. He was leaning towards A, but will leave with $8000. Mere points out that it will buy a lot of diapers.


.
.
.



Answer:
$16K- A. Hong Kong
